Early Sturgis traffic counts up nearly 8% from 2011
Friday, 10 August 2012 12:44
We are heading into the final weekend of this year's Sturgis Motorcycle Rally. The crowds will really start to thin this weekend, but downtown Sturgis was packed again Friday afternoon.

The updated traffic counts are out and the city says more than 416,000 vehicles entered Sturgis Friday through Wednesday, up 7.9 percent from last year. The busiest traffic day of the Rally so far was last Saturday.

Thankfully, there were no new fatalities to report on Friday.

The South Dakota Highway Patrol says they've made 198 DUI arrests district-wide so far as of Friday morning. They've made 134 misdemeanor and 23 felony drug arrests to date. The Patrol has issued almost 900 total citations.

And the Meade County Jail has been a busy place. They've booked 353 people through the jail so far; 51 more than last year at this time.
